課程名稱:Spring培訓

        4401 人關注
        (78637/99817)
        課程大綱:

        Spring培訓

         

         

        使用 Spring 和 Spring Boot 開發基于 Web、

        以數據庫作為后端的 Java 應用。

        隨后進行必要的擴展,展現如何與其他應用進行集成、

        使用反應式類型進行編程,以及將應用拆分為離散的微服務。

        1 構建 Spring 應用

        2 處理和驗證表單輸入

        3 使用 Spring Data

        4 自動配置屬性

        5 消費 REST API

        6 Spring Integration 聲明式應用集成

        7 使用 Reactor 項目進行反應式編程

        8 在瀏覽器中顯示模型數據

        9 使用 spring JDBC 模板

        10 自動配置 Spring 安全性

        11 Spring MVC 定義 REST 端點

        12 異步通信發送和接收消息

        13 Spring WebFlux 框架

        14 Spring Cloud 和微服務開發介紹

        1
        Spring 基礎

        1.Spring和SpringBoot的必備知識

        2.初始化Spring項目

        3.Spring生態系統

        2
        開發 Web 應用

        1.在瀏覽器中展現模型數據

        2.處理和校驗表單輸入

        3.選擇視圖模板庫

        3
        使用數據

        1.使用Spring的JdbcTemplate

        2.使用SimpleJdbcInsert插入數據

        3.使用SpringData聲明JPArepository

        4
        保護 Spring

        1.自動配置SpringSecurity

        2.設置自定義的用戶存儲

        3.自定義登錄頁

        4.防范CSRF攻擊

        5.知道用戶是誰

        5
        使用配置屬性

        1.細粒度的自動配置bean

        2.將配置屬性用到應用組件上

        3.使用Springprofile

        6
        創建 REST 服務

        1.在SpringMVC中定義REST端點

        2.啟用超鏈接REST資源

        3.自動化基于repository的REST端點

        7
        消費 REST 服務

        1.使用RestTemplate消費RESTAPI

        2.使用Traverson導航超媒體API

        8
        發布異步消息

        1.異步化的消息

        2.使用JMS、RabbitMQ和Kafka發送消息

        3.從代理拉取消息

        4.監聽消息

        9
        Spring 集成

        1.實時處理數據

        2.定義集成流

        3.使用SpringIntegration的JavaDSL定義

        4.與Email、文件系統和其他外部系統進行集成

        10
        理解反應式編程

        1.反應式編程概覽

        2.Reactor項目簡介

        3.反應式地處理數據

        11
        開發反應式 API

        1.使用SpringWebFlux

        2.編寫和測試反應式的控制器以及客戶端

        3.消費RESTAPI

        4.保護反應式Web應用

        12
        注冊和發現服務

        1.SpringData的反應式repository

        2.為Cassandra和MongoDB編寫反應式repository

        3.以反應式的方式使用非反應式的repository

        4.Cassandra的數據模型

        13
        反應式持久化數據

        1.思考微服務

        2.創建服務注冊中心

        3.注冊和發現服務

        14
        管理配置

        1.運行SpringCloudConfigServer

        2.創建ConfigServer的客戶端

        3.存儲敏感配置

        4.自動化刷新配置

        15
        處理失敗和延遲

        1.斷路器模式簡介

        2.使用Hystrix處理失敗和延遲

        3.監控斷路器

        4.聚合斷路器的指標

        16
        使用 Spring Boot Actuator

        1.在SpringBoot項目中啟用Actuator

        2.探索Actuator的端點

        3.自定義Actuator

        4.保護Actuator

        17
        管理 Spring

        1.搭建SpringBootAdmin

        2.注冊客戶端應用

        3.使用Actuator端點

        4.保護Admin服務器

        18
        使用 JMX 監控 Spring

        1.使用Actuator端點的MBean

        2.將Springbean暴露為MBean

        3.發布通知

        19
        部署 Spring

        1.將Spring應用構建為WAR或JAR文件

        2.推送Spring應用至CloudFoundry

        3.使用Docker容器化Spring應用


        登錄 后發表評論
        新評論
        全部 第1節 第2節 第3節 第4節 第5節 第6節 第7節 第8節 第9節 第10節 第11節 第12節 第13節 第14節 第15節 第16節 第17節
        我的報告 / 所有報告